Q: Catalog pages show stale prices after a publish in Shopglint. A: The invalidation worker probably missed the purge fanout. Restart it, then flush the edge cache for the affected category. If the purge console rejects your session, use the break-glass recovery flow. It will prompt for the recovery passphrase, which is listed immediately below.

unlock words, bafof-kawef: soreth-nordor-belwyn-gorvan-julael-belys

Ticket #4471 — RetentionSweep deleting rows a day early

Hey new folks, welcome to your first fun one. The sweeper in the Marrowfield data service treats retention windows as exclusive, so anything exactly at the 90-day mark gets purged 24 hours ahead of schedule. Nothing critical lost yet, but compliance will care. Repro: seed a record with a boundary timestamp, run the sweep dry-run, watch it get flagged. Attach the dry-run's trace token right under this description.

session token of kahag-bawip = htk6_729d08

The Brightline incident review found that several admin screens failed contrast thresholds after the theming refactor, including the security-sensitive session-revocation dialog, where low-contrast confirmation text likely contributed to misclicks. We will run a full contrast audit against the component library, add automated contrast checks to CI, and flag any screen handling privileged actions for manual review. Scope, tooling choices, and the audit schedule are documented on the internal tracking page:

wiki page, kahog-hahig: https://vault.zemvargrid.internal/display/deploy/repo/settings/merge_requests/job/settings/6f3b933774dbc5320a4daa18